Hey — handing off the cold-start work on the Brimjet handlers. Short version: pre-warming helps the checkout path but not the report generators, and bumping memory past 512 made things worse. I left flame graphs and a tuning diary for whoever picks this up next. Everything's collected on the internal page below:

runbook for kawip-tafog: https://argocd.nelvrohq.internal/build

## Validator plugin failures

When a Checkwright validator plugin fails to load, first confirm the plugin manifest version matches the host's supported range, then inspect the loader log for signature errors. Never disable signature checks on shared tenants. If the plugin loads but rejects all records, compare its schema pin against the registry. The host's active loader configuration is reproduced below.

service settings:
ralael:
  pin: 7453
  tenant: zorath
  seal: seal_087806e4
  metrics_host: metrics.ralael.paliqworks.example
  standby_team: fraath
  escalation: praok-istiel
  nonce: 10e083

## Deployment: Metrics Sidecar

Harborpulse runs a metrics-aggregation sidecar alongside each plugin host. Plugin authors: do not emit metrics directly to the collector; write to the local socket and the sidecar batches, aggregates, and forwards on your behalf. Cardinality is capped at 2,000 series per plugin — exceed it and the sidecar drops the newest series and logs a warning. The sidecar is configured per environment; it starts with the values listed below.

deployment values, yagef-yawip:
ELIOX_PIN=5303
ELIOX_METRICS_HOST=metrics.eliox.paliqworks.corp
ELIOX_LOG_LEVEL=error
ELIOX_TENANT=praiel

### Step 4: Enable payload compression

Telemetry payloads from the Marlet agents were getting chunky, so we now gzip everything before shipping to the Oxbow collector. Flip it on with `TELEMETRY_COMPRESS=gzip` and bump `TELEMETRY_BATCH_MAX` to 500. The collector rejects compressed batches without a signing credential, so add that line to your env file right here.

secret setting of taduf-bahip: COURIER_KEY5=49c55